.laman p{
	font-family:Verdana, Geneva, sans-serif;
	font-size:11px;
	line-height:20px;
	margin:0 10px;
	text-align:justify;
}

.sub{
	font-size:11px; font-family:Verdana; color:#079f59; background:#7ddef2; padding:8px; margin:10px 0;}

/*Make sure your page contains a valid doctype at the top*/
#simplegallery1{ //CSS for Simple Gallery Example 1
position:fixed; /*keep this intact*/
visibility: hidden; /*keep this intact*/
z-index:0;
margin:20px 0;
}

#simplegallery1 .gallerydesctext{ //CSS for description DIV of Example 1 (if defined)
text-align: left;
padding: 2px 5px;
}

lo*{

margin:0px;
padding:0px;

}
.hr
{

color:#FEFEFE;


}
body{
/*	background: #d8f2e5 url(../images/backgrounds/bg.jpg) repeat-x;*/
background: #7ddef2 url(../images/backgrounds/bg.jpg) repeat-x;
}
/*form objects*/
INPUT[type=text],INPUT[type=password],INPUT[type=file], textarea
{
	border:#3CF solid 1px;
	-border-radius:5px;
	-moz-border-radius:5px;
	height:19px;
	width:150px;
	background:#FFF;
	font-family:Verdana, Geneva, sans-serif;
	font-size:10px;
}
INPUT[type=button]:disabled
{
	font-family: "lucida grande",tahoma,verdana,arial,sans-serif;
	font-weight: bold; 
	border:#CCC 1px solid;
	cursor:default; 
    background:#F6F6F6;
	-moz-border-radius:4px;
	border-radius:4px;
	color:#CCC;
	height:25px;
	width:80px;
	text-align:center;
	
}
INPUT[type=button]:disabled:hover
{
	font-family: "lucida grande",tahoma,verdana,arial,sans-serif;
	font-weight: bold; 
	border:#CCC 1px solid;
	cursor:default; 
    background:#F6F6F6;
	-moz-border-radius:4px;
	border-radius:4px;
	color:#CCC;
	height:25px;
	width:80px;
	text-align:center;
	
}
INPUT[type=button],INPUT[type=reset],INPUT[type=submit],INPUT[type=file] {
	font-family: "lucida grande",tahoma,verdana,arial,sans-serif;
	font-weight: bold; 
	border:#999 1px solid;
	cursor: pointer; 
    background:#F6F6F6;
	-moz-border-radius:4px;
	border-radius:4px;
	color:#5B5B5B;
	height:25px;
	width:80px;
	text-align:center;
	font-size: 11px;
	padding-top: 2px;
	padding-bottom: 2px;
	padding-right: 6px;

}
INPUT[type=button]:hover,INPUT[type=reset]:hover,INPUT[type=submit]:hover {
	font-family: "lucida grande",tahoma,verdana,arial,sans-serif;
	font-weight: bold; 
	border: #c0c0c0 1px solid;
	cursor: pointer; 
	color:#960;
}
/*textarea{
	border:#BBB solid 1px;
	-border-radius:5px;
	-moz-border-radius:5px;
}*/
.btn{
	font-family: Tahoma, Geneva, sans-serif;
	font-size: 10px;
	color:#FFF;
	background-color:#000;
	border: thin solid #333;
	}
/*End of form objects*/

/*popup div*/
.popup_content
{
	font-family:Tahoma, Geneva, sans-serif;
	font-size:12px;
	border:#CCC 1px solid;
	margin-top:8px;
	/*background:url(../images/backgrounds/bglog.jpg) no-repeat #f9f6db;	*/
	
}
.popTitle
{
	/*color:#666;*/
	color:#333;
	font-weight:bold;
	font-family:Tahoma, Geneva, sans-serif;
	/*idth:50%;*/
	font-size:14px;
	border:#CCC 1px solid;
	background:url(../images/backgrounds/bot-tab-mid.png);
   /* -moz-border-radius-topright:5px;*/
	/*-moz-border-radius-topleft:5px;*/
	/*height:20px;*/

		
}
/*End of popup div*/

/*tables*/
th
{
	background:url(images/bg.gif);
	height:25px;

}
tfoot{
	

	background:url(../images/backgrounds/arrowgreen.gif);
	height:25px;
	border:#063 solid 1px;
}

tbody
{
	
	border:#999 solid 1px;
	
}
/*texts*/
.lbl {
	color:#777;
	text-align: right;
	font-weight:bold;
	font-family: tahoma,verdana,arial,sans-serif;
	padding: 5px 0 5px 0;
	cursor:default;
	-moz-user-select:none;

}

.link{

	font-weight:bold;
	font-size:12px;
	font-family: tahoma,verdana,arial,sans-serif;
	padding: 0px 0px 0px 0px;
	-moz-user-select:none;
	cursor:pointer;
	color:#FFF;
}
.link:hover{
	text-decoration:underline;
}



b{
	color:#483D27;
	
}




.menu
{
	position:absolute;
	float:right;
	
}
.tabMenu
{
	float:right;
    width:624px;
	padding-top:0;
    margin-right:0;
	margin-left:0;


}
/*menu */

.msg_list {
	margin: 0px;
	padding: 0px;
	width: 200px;
}
.msg_head {
	padding: 5px 10px;
	cursor: pointer;
	position: relative;
	border:#BBB solid 1px;
	-border-radius:10px;
	-moz-border-radius:10px;
	margin:1px;
}
.msg_head:hover
{
	padding: 5px 10px;
	cursor: pointer;
	position: relative;
	border:#0A0 solid 1px;
	-border-radius:10px;
	-moz-border-radius:10px;
	background-color:#6F9;
	margin:1px;

}
.msg_head1 {
	padding: 5px 10px;
	cursor: pointer;
	position: relative;
	border:#BBB solid 1px;
	-border-radius:10px;
	-moz-border-radius:10px;
	margin:1px;
}.msg_head1:hover
{
	padding: 5px 10px;
	cursor: pointer;
	position: relative;
	border:#0A0 solid 1px;
	-border-radius:10px;
	-moz-border-radius:10px;
	background-color:#6F9;
	margin:1px;

}

.msg_body {
	padding: 5px 10px 15px;
	
	

}
.msg_body1 {
	padding: 5px 10px 15px;
}
/*a:link
{
	color:#009;
	text-decoration:none;

}
a:visited
{
	color:#009;
	text-decoration:none;
	
}
a:hover
{
	color:#060;
	
}
a:active
{
	text-decoration:none;
	
}
*/

/*menu-end*/

.clear{
	clear:both;
	margin:0px;
	padding:0px;
}
.content_area{
	width:990px;
	padding:0px;
	margin-top: 0px;
	margin-bottom: 0px;
	-border-radius:10px;
	-moz-border-radius:10px;
}

.header{
	width:960px;
	height:150px;
	float:left;
	margin:0px;
	padding:0px 0px 0px 28px;
	background: url(../images/backgrounds/new_banner.png) left top no-repeat;
	background-color:#FFF;
	border-right:#949474 1px solid;
	border-left:#949474 1px solid;
 }

.title{
	font-family:Verdana;
	font-size:12px;
	color:#060;
	font-weight:bold;
	right:0;
	top: 18px;

	position:relative;

}

.welcome{
	width:614px;
	float:right;
	/*margin:387px 61px 0px 0px;*/
	padding:390px 61px 0px 0px;
}

/* master of client * sevices area */

.Gear
{
	position:absolute;
	left: 634px;
	top: 683px;
	width: 76px;
	height: 52px;
}
.client_services{
	
	width:990px;
	float:left;
	margin:0px;
	text-align:justify;
	/*background:url(../images/backgrounds/bg.gif) repeat;*/
	background-color:#7ddef2;
}

/* client area */
.client{

}

.clientbox {
	
	background:#FFF;
	
}

.client_heading{

}

.client_content{

	width:150px;
	float:right;
	margin:0px 20px 0px 0px;
	background:#f7f8f7;
	padding:15px 45px 16px 0px;

	
}

.client_content2{
	
	
}


/* services area */
.services{
	width:895px;
	float:left;
	/*margin:0px 20px 0px 20px;*/
	
}

.services_heading{
width:620px;
padding:0px;
margin:0px;

}

.services_content{
width:640px;
float:left;
padding:0px 0px 0px 0px;
letter-spacing:1px;
font-size:13px;
top:0;

}
.services_content b{
	color:#333;
	font:Verdana;
	font-size:13px;
	

}

.services_content2{
width:620px;
float:left;
padding:22px 0px 16px 0px;
margin:0px;
}

.services_text{
width:368px;
float:left;
margin:0px;
padding:0px 0px 0px 0px;
}




/*side panel*/
.side1{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	width:200px;
	float:right;
	padding:0px 0px 0px 0px;
	margin:17px 0px 0px 0px;
	background:#FFF;
	color:#8B8A6C;
}

.side2{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	width:200px;
	float:right;
	padding:0px 0px 0px 0px;
	margin:17px 0px 0px 0px;
	color:#000;
}
.sep
{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	width:200px;
	float:right;
	padding:0px 0px 0px 0px;
	margin:17px 0px 0px 0px;
    border-bottom:#666 dashed 1px;
}
/*end of side panel*/


.click_here{
	width:368px;
	float:right;
	padding:0px 0px 0px 0px;
	margin:17px 0px 0px 0px;
	background:#EEE8D7;
	color:#8B8A6C;
	font-weight:bold;
}

.click_here img {
	float:left;
	padding:0px 6px 0px 0px;
	margin:0px;

}

.services_img{
	float:left;
	margin:0px 24px 0px 0px;
	padding:0px 0px 0px 0px;
}

/* footer */

.footer-container {
	padding:0px 0px 0px 0px;
	
}

.footer{
	height:50px;
	margin:5px 0 0;
	background: url(../images/footer_bg1.jpg) top left no-repeat;
}

.footer_menu{
	padding:5px;
	font-size:12px;
	color:#F3E8D2;
	font-weight:bold;
}

.footer_menu ul { 
margin:0px;
padding:0px;
}

.footer_menu li {
display:inline;
list-style-type:none;
border-right:1px solid #F3E8D2;
margin:0px;
padding:0px 10px 0px 10px;
}

.footer_menu li a{
text-decoration:none;
color:#F3E8D2;}

.footer_menu li a:hover{
text-decoration:none;
color:#F3E8D2;}

/* link */
a{
text-decoration:none;
color:#5B5B5B;}

a:hover{
text-decoration:none;
color:#5B5B5B;}



/* Inside Style Start Here	*/

.insidecontent {
	
	padding:20px 0px 0px 0px;
}

h5 {
	font:15px Myriad Pro, Arial, Helvetica, sans-serif;
	color:#594e37;
	font-weight:100;
	padding:0px 0px 5px 0px;
	border-bottom:1px dotted #594e37;
	margin:0px 0px 10px 0px;
}


h6 {
	font:17px Myriad Pro, Arial, Helvetica, sans-serif;
	color:#594e37;
	font-weight:100;
	padding:0px 0px 5px 0px;
	margin:0px 0px 10px 0px;
}

.ourvalue {
	margin:10px 0px 0px 0px;
}

.aboutus-img {
	float:right;
	border:4px solid #b0a48b;
	margin:0px 0px 10px 20px;
}

.aboutcolumnzone {
	padding:20px 0px 16px 0px;
}

.aboutcolumn1 {
	width:48%;
	float:left;
	margin:0px 0px 10px 0px;
}

.aboutcolumn2 {
	width:48%;
	float:right;
	margin:0px 0px 10px 0px;
}

.abouticon {
	float:left;
	margin:0px 20px 0px 0px;
}

.servicecolumnzone {
	padding:20px 0px 16px 0px;
}

.servicecolumn1 {
	width:48%;
	float:left;
	margin:0px 0px 10px 0px;
}

.servicecolumn2 {
	width:48%;
	float:right;
	margin:0px 0px 10px 0px;
}

.our-comment {
	margin:10px 0px 0px 0px;
}

.blog-posted-row {
	padding:3px;
}

.ourprojectrow {
	margin-bottom:20px; 
	border-bottom:1px dotted #000000; 
	padding-bottom:10px;
}

.project-img {
	float:right;
	margin-left:20px;
	border: 6px solid #b0a48b;
}

input.button {
	color:#ffffff;
	background:#414141;
	font:bold 11px Arial, Helvetica, sans-serif;
	text-decoration:none;
	padding:10px 10px;
	margin:0px 5px 5px 0;
	border:1px solid #000000;
}
input.button:hover {
	cursor:pointer;
	color:#cccccc;
}

.insidereadmore {
	padding:10px 0px 10px 0px;
}

.headertop		
{color: #ffffff; font-weight: bold; font-family: Tahoma, Verdana; font-size: 13px; list-style:circle;}
/* Inside Style End Here	*/
/*Menu Dock*/
/*End of Menu Doc*/

